In the domain of hybrid mixing, one of the key benefits is how it balances analog warmth with digital precision. Analog equipment—like vintage compressors, EQs, and tape machines—adds a certain character and depth that’s hard to replicate digitally. This analog warmth brings a subtle harmonic distortion and natural saturation that can make your tracks feel more alive and engaging. On the other hand, digital tools excel at accuracy, recall, and detailed editing. They provide clarity and consistency, allowing you to manipulate your sound with pinpoint precision, automate parameters effortlessly, and access a vast array of effects and plugins.
When you combine these elements, you get a workflow that’s both creative and efficient. For example, you might run your vocals through an analog compressor to impart warmth and character, then switch to digital EQs and effects to fine-tune the tone and add clarity. Conversely, you could record a drum bus through a hardware tape machine for that vintage vibe and then use software-based mixing to enhance the stereo image or add precision edits. This layered approach lets you shape your sound more intricately, emphasizing the qualities that best serve your music.
Using hardware in conjunction with software also offers tactile control that many producers find invaluable. Turning physical knobs, pressing buttons, and listening to the immediate response of analog gear can inspire creativity and intuition. Meanwhile, digital controls and automation make complex adjustments more manageable and repeatable. You don’t have to choose between warmth and accuracy; instead, you blend them seamlessly, tailoring your mix to match your artistic vision.
